Transaction 931250110db5a931a0eabbc97c183a7c5bdbf50a0f588d0cd8e899351b51448d
1 Input
1 Output
-
931250110db5a931a0eabbc97c183a7c5bdbf50a0f588d0cd8e899351b51448d:0
- value
- 3569207
- script pubkey
- OP_0 OP_PUSHBYTES_20 de6dd347b5314df0e080ea9eb039b35b0e052434
- address
- bc1qmekax3a4x9xlpcyqa20tqwdntv8q2fp5p5fa40